网页重构技术详解:HTML, XHTML, XML, CSS与Web标准

需积分: 10 0 下载量 67 浏览量 更新于2024-09-14 收藏 145KB DOC 举报
“页面重构技术讨论稿,涵盖了HTML、XHTML、XML、CSS以及Web标准等相关概念,强调了CSS布局在网页设计中的优势和Web标准的重要性。” 在网页开发领域,页面重构是一项关键的技术实践,旨在提高网站的性能、可维护性和可访问性。这篇讨论稿主要围绕以下几个核心知识点展开: 1. HTML(超文本标记语言):HTML是构建网页的基础,它定义了网页的结构和内容,如段落、标题、图像等。 2. XHTML(可扩展超文本标记语言):XHTML是HTML的升级版本,结合了HTML的易用性和XML的严谨性,使得文档结构更规范,便于机器解析。 3. XML(可扩展标记语言):XML是一种用于描述数据的语言,强调数据的结构和语义,可以用于各种不同平台和应用程序之间的数据交换。 4. CSS(层叠样式表):CSS是用于控制网页元素呈现方式的样式语言,通过分离内容与表现,使网页设计更加灵活,易于维护和更新。CSS布局相比表格布局,具有更好的可扩展性,减少了代码冗余,提高了页面加载速度。 5. Web标准:由W3C和ECMA制定的一系列技术规范,包括XHTML1.0、CSS2.0、DOM1.0和ECMAScript,旨在推动网页向XML标准过渡,实现内容与表现的分离,提升网页的互操作性和可访问性。 在遵循Web标准的实践中,XHTML代码规范尤为重要: - 结构严谨:每个标签必须有相应的结束标签,即使是不成对的标签也需要自我封闭,如`<br/>`和`<img>`。 - 属性值双引号包围:所有属性值必须用双引号括起来,如`<img height="80" ...>`。 - 属性顺序:属性应按照一定的逻辑顺序排列,提高代码可读性。 通过理解并应用这些技术,开发者可以创建更高效、更易于维护的网页,同时提高用户体验。页面重构不仅关乎技术,也是优化网页设计和开发流程的重要步骤。